Brookhart, Susan M. – Applied Measurement in Education, 1997
Presents a theory about the role of classroom assessment in motivating student effort and achievement. The theory postulates that in any particular class the classroom assessment environment is played out in repeated assessment events through which a teacher communicates and students respond according to their perceptions. Roznowski, Mary; Bassett, James – Applied Measurement in Education, 1992
Current coaching practices used in training test wiseness for analogy items on standardized test batteries were investigated in a 3-group design involving about 100 undergraduates in each condition. The largest improvement came in items in the middle range of difficulty, but overall effects of coaching were important. (SLD)

Pomplun, Mark – Applied Measurement in Education, 1997
A method to investigate consequential evidence of validity for a state assessment developed to change teacher instructional practices is presented. Survey responses from over 1,000 Kansas teachers were used to construct a path model that allowed effects of the state assessment to be studied at building and teacher levels. (SLD)

Birenbaum, Menucha; Tatsuoka, Kikumi K. – Applied Measurement in Education, 1993
The item-response-theory-based (IRT) rule-space model was used to diagnose student knowledge about how exponents behave in multiplication and division in a sample of 431 tenth-grade students. Implications for using feedback from the rule-space model in instruction and assessment are discussed. (SLD)

Hall, Bruce W.; And Others – Applied Measurement in Education, 1988
Responses of 310 teachers in Florida to a survey about use of teacher-made tests, nationally standardized tests, and state minimum competency tests were studied. Results show that all three test types were used to some extent in eight decision categories, but none of the tests were clearly dominant. (SLD)
